The role of technology in the creation and use of clone cards

Technology plays a crucial role in the creation and use of clone cards, also known as counterfeit or fraudulent credit cards. These cards are produced by copying the information from a legitimate credit card and transferring it onto a fake card. With the advancement of technology, the process of creating and using these clone cards has become increasingly easier and more sophisticated.

One of the key technologies used in the creation of clone cards is skimming. This involves using a small device, often installed discreetly on ATMs or point-of-sale terminals, to steal the information from a credit card's magnetic stripe as it is swiped. This information can then be used to create a cloned card, which can then be used for unauthorized purchases. Skimming technology has become more advanced, with some devices capable of capturing not just the card's information, but also the PIN number entered by the user.

Another technology commonly used in the creation of clone cards is data theft through hacking. Cybercriminals can gain access to databases containing sensitive credit card information, such as card numbers, expiration dates, and security codes. This data can then be used to create counterfeit cards that are virtually identical to the original.

Advancements in technology have made it easier for fraudsters to create and use clone cards. The availability of inexpensive card readers and software programs that can easily transfer stolen data onto fake cards has made the process more accessible to those with criminal intentions. In addition, the rise of online shopping and contactless payments has also made it easier for fraudsters to use clone cards undetected.

However, while technology has played a significant role in the creation and use of clone cards, it also has the potential to prevent and detect them. The introduction of EMV (Europay, Mastercard, and Visa) chip cards has made it more difficult for fraudsters to clone cards, as the chip contains encrypted information that is unique to each transaction. Furthermore, advancements in fraud detection technology, such as artificial intelligence and machine learning, have made it possible for financial institutions to quickly identify suspicious transactions and block them before any harm is done.
